Stout, No. 1 Governors too much for Bobcats

Posted

PIERRE – The matchup of the top two football teams in Class 11AA ended in a familiar fashion for the Governors, as Pierre beat Brookings 54-6 on Friday night.

The two-time defending 11AA state champions pushed their win streak to 11 games.

Quarterback Garrett Stout ran for three touchdowns, threw for one and added a kick return to paydirt.

Pierre received the opening kickoff but was stopped on fourth-and-6 at the Bobcat 30.

However, a botched handoff two plays later saw Gunnar Gehring pounce on the fumbleat the B26 to set the Govs up with solid field position.

Three plays later, Stout kept it up the gut for a 3-yard score.

Stout went untouched up the middle for a 13-yard score 26 seconds into the next period to cap an 11-play, 78-yard drive.

His 4-yard run midway through the stanza made it 20-0.

Maguire Raske got in on the action with a 23-yard scoring scamper.

Stout found Zach Letellier for a 5-yard score 6 seconds before halftime to push the margin to 33-0.

Pierre posted its sixth first-half shutout in seven games. The Govs have allowed just six points in the opening 24 minutes this year.

The second half opened with a bang as the home team again received the kickoff following a coin-flip miscue for the ‘Cats.

Raske went 91 yards to the end zone to get it going.

Brookings’ Carter Eidem capped a four-play, 64-yard drive with a 6-yard TD rush soon thereafter for the visitors’ lone score.

Stout received the ensuing kickoff and raced 90 yards for a touchdown. It was his second house call in as many returns this season.

Andrew Coverdale picked off a pass on the next play to set Pierre up with a short field; however, the Governors turned the ball over on downs.

Raske had a 38-yard TD scamper with 10:29 remaining.

Stout has now had a hand in 41 touchdowns this season – 22 passing, 16 rushing, two kick returns (on two attempts) and one pick-six.

The game marked a likely preview of the Class 11A title game, which will be contested Nov. 14 at noon at Dana J. Dykhouse Stadium in Brookings.

The Bobcats (6-1) are host to Spearfish next week at 6 p.m. and then plays at Yankton the following Thursday to conclude the regular season.

The Governors (7-0) play at Mitchell and at Douglas to wrap things up.
